so it took me a while to get around to this but here is my deck build. i will enjoy your feedback and input:
Hyjin's white humans (x61): Creatures (x28) Champion of the Parish x4 Gideon's Lawkeeper x4 Doomed Traveler x4 Elite Inquisitor x3 Mirran Crusader x4 Adaptive Automaton x2 Mentor of the Meek x2 Fiend Hunter x3 Silverblade Paladin x1 Riders of Gavony x1 Spells (x11) Bonds of faith x3 Honor of the Pure x4 Oblivion Ring x4 Artifacts (x1) Otherworld Atlas x1 Lands (x21) Cavern of souls x1 Gavony Township x2 Sunpetal Grove x4 Plains x14 |
That looks pretty solid for a small humans deck, and the Champion of the Parish has the potentially to become pretty threatening. how do you plan to play it? Is it all about getting the champion big, or swamping with lots of small creatures?
|
depends on what hands i get... (starting hand 3 planes, 1 champ, 1 adaptive, 1 cavern, and one bonds) first turn play land and then champ. next turn draw (fiend hunter) play second land then bonds on either enemy creature (if any that is big) or on champ. next turn draw again (planes) play land and then either adaptive or fiend hunter depending on opponents last turn.
so i guess you can say its make champ big but other times it beat my opponent with small stuff until i get them bigger with honor (yes i did just pull out my cards to do that) |
I would be worried by the lack of protection from removal, especially if you're playing it where one creature getting big is your win condition. If you're going for a swarm condition then removal isn't as big of an issue.
I would suggest looking into some other equipments, like mask of avacyn or either of the hexproof/shroud boots. then there's little ones like bladed bracers that give additional things when on humans. Otherwise it seems fairly solid and should get a fair amount of creatures out pretty fast. Though that may lead to a fairly limited hand size quite fast, with only one card in the whole deck to help with that. Really though i could say all sorts of things, but i can't really see it or really guess how it will play. you just have to play test it a lot. |
